As I understand it you have to change a few things.
When defining "file", "name" becomes simply a unique identifier. You
have to define the full path the the file in "file".

Also, I am not familiar with defining everything as an array either. I
have always sent two parmeters to App::import(). First the type as its
own parameter and second a string or an array.

Look at the examples again and you will see how to write the path to
the file.

2008-10-14 Thread Mathew

I'm a little confused how this got broken in RC3.

I've looked at the changes from RC2 to RC3 in this url.

https://trac.cakephp.org/changeset?new=trunk%2Fcake%2F1.2.x.x%2Fcake%2Flibs%2Fconfigure.php%407690&old=trunk%2Fcake%2F1.2.x.x%2Fcake%2Flibs%2Fconfigure.php%407296

I don't see anything that should have broken my import statement, but
when debugging the code I can see that it's not working.

I got to line 837 in configure.php where is says "$directory = $_this-
>__find($find, true);", and that returns null. I'm not sure it's
suppose that have gotten that far.

$find is equal to "rss_fetch.inc" which is my file, but the __find()
method only checks the vendor folders. It appears to be ignoring the
subfolder "magpierss" defined in the name parameter.

Could I have been using the wrong parameters?

How would I import this file from my plugins vendor folder?

"/app/plugins/gems/vendor/magpierss/rss_fetch.inc"
